Miyeokchomuchim is a popular Korean side dish that features a refreshing combination of seaweed and vegetables. It’s a light and healthy dish that’s perfect for any occasion.

Key Ingredients:

  • Seaweed
  • Cucumber
  • Red pepper powder
  • Soy sauce
  • Rice vinegar
  • Sesame oil
  • Garlic
  • Green onions

How to Make Miyeokchomuchim:

  1. Prepare the Seaweed: Soak the dried seaweed in water until it becomes soft. Drain and cut it into bite-sized pieces.
  2. Prepare the Vegetables: Cut the cucumber into thin strips.
  3. Make the Dressing: Mix soy sauce, rice vinegar, red pepper powder, garlic, and sesame oil to create a flavorful dressing.
  4. Combine Ingredients: In a bowl, combine the seaweed, cucumber, and dressing.
  5. Serve: Serve the salad immediately.

Tips for Making Delicious Miyeokchomuchim:

  • Fresh Ingredients: Use fresh, high-quality seaweed for the best flavor.
  • Balance of Flavors: Adjust the amount of soy sauce, rice vinegar, and red pepper powder to your taste preference.
  • Serving Temperature: Serve the salad chilled for a refreshing taste.
  • Additional Toppings: You can add other ingredients, such as carrots or onions, for a more colorful and flavorful salad.
